Key Ingredients
🍓 2 cups fresh strawberries, hulled and sliced
🥚 2 large eggs
🥛 1 cup milk (dairy or non-dairy)
🌾 1 ½ cups whole wheat flour
🍯 ½ cup honey
🥄 2 teaspoons baking powder
🤏 ½ teaspoon baking soda
🧂 ¼ teaspoon salt
🍋 Zest of 1 lemon
Instructions
1️⃣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and flour a 9-inch round cake pan.
2️⃣ In a large b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, baking soda, and salt.
3️⃣ In a separate bowl, whisk together the eggs, milk, honey, and lemon zest until well combined.
4️⃣ Gradually add the wet ingredients to the dry ingredients, mixing until just combined. Do not overmix.
5️⃣ Gently fold in the sliced strawberries.
6️⃣ Pour the batter into the prepared cake pan and spread evenly.
7️⃣ Bake for 30-35 minutes, or until a wooden skewer inserted into the center comes out clean.
8️⃣ Let the cake cool in the pan for 10 minutes before inverting it onto a wire rack to cool completely.
Handy Tips
- Use ripe, but firm strawberries for the best flavor and texture.
- If you don’t have lemon zest, a teaspoon of lemon extract can be substituted.
- For a richer flavor, use whole milk instead of skim milk. Alternatively, use almond milk or oat milk for a dairy-free option.
- Don’t overmix the batter, as this can result in a tough cake.

Storage Tips
Store leftover cake in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days, or in the refrigerator for up to 5 days.

Flavor Variations
🌟 Lemon Poppy Seed: Add 1 tablespoon of poppy seeds and increase the lemon zest to 2 tablespoons.
🌟 Raspberry Swirl: Fold in ½ cup of raspberries along with the strawberries.
🌟 Coconut Cream: Top the cooled cake with a layer of homemade coconut whipped cream.
🌟 Spiced Strawberry: Add ½ teaspoon of cinnamon and ¼ teaspoon of nutmeg to the batter.
Troubleshooting
- Cake is dry: This usually happens due to overbaking. Next time, check for doneness earlier and reduce the baking time slightly.
- Cake is gummy: This can happen if you’ve used too much liquid. Ensure accurate measurements.
- Cake sunk in the middle: This could indicate underbaking or an uneven distribution of batter. Make certain the batter is evenly spread in the pan.
FAQ
Q: Can I use frozen strawberries? A: Yes, but make sure to thaw them completely and pat them dry before adding them to the batter.
Q: Can I use a different type of flour? A: You can experiment with other flours, but the texture and results might vary. Whole wheat flour provides the best nutritional benefits and texture in this recipe.
Q: How can I make this cake vegan? A: Use a flax egg (1 tablespoon flaxseed meal mixed with 3 tablespoons water) instead of regular eggs and use a plant-based milk alternative.
Q: Can I make this cake ahead of time? A: Yes, you can bake the cake a day or two in advance and store it properly.
Q: Is this cake gluten-free? A: No, this recipe uses whole wheat flour, making it unsuitable for those with gluten sensitivities. Using a gluten-free flour blend may offer an alternative, but testing is necessary to obtain desired results.

Strawberry Bliss: Guilt-Free Cake for a Healthy Sweet Treat
A delicious and healthy cake made with fresh strawberries, perfect for satisfying your sweet tooth without the guilt.
Ingredients
- 2 cups fresh strawberries, hulled and sliced
- 1 cup almond flour
- 1/2 cup coconut flour
- 1/2 cup honey or maple syrup
- 1/4 cup unsweetened applesauce
- 3 large eggs
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- 1/2 teaspoon cinnamon
- 1/4 cup unsweetened almond milk
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 180u00b0C (350u00b0F) and grease an 8-inch round cake pan.
- In a large bowl, mix together the almond flour, coconut flour, baking powder, baking soda, salt, and cinnamon.
- In another bowl, whisk together the honey (or maple syrup), applesauce, eggs, and vanilla extract until smooth.
- Combine the wet ingredients with the dry ingredients and mix until just combined.
- Fold in the sliced strawberries gently into the batter.
- Pour the batter into the prepared cake pan and spread it evenly.
- Bake in the preheated oven for 50-60 minutes or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
- Let the cake cool in the pan for 10 minutes before transferring to a wire rack to cool completely.
